    What is ADHD?

    ADHD is an neurobiological disorder that causes difficulty in focusing, controlling impulses and staying focused. It also affects the function of complex mental processes, such as concentration, problem-solving and working memory. These symptoms can cause issues at school, home, or at work, and are often difficult to manage without treatment. A private ADHD assessment can aid you in determining the best treatment for your symptoms.

    Adults with ADHD may have difficulties maintaining their jobs or forming relationships However, the condition can be treated with medication and therapy. This type of treatment could improve the quality of life for those who suffer from ADHD and their family members. It can also reduce problems in relationships and improve self-esteem.

    If you suspect you or your child may have ADHD and you suspect that they may, you should seek out a diagnosis from a specialist. A psychologist or psychiatrist are the only healthcare professionals who are competent to diagnose ADHD in the UK. A full diagnostic assessment includes questions regarding the individual's surroundings, family dynamics, and any mental health issues that could be present in their family history.

    Diagnosis

    The most reliable method to determine if you have ADHD is to conduct an assessment by an expert. It's a comprehensive interview, and the evaluator will ask you questions about your symptoms and how they affect your life. It is essential to be as honest and candid as you can so that the evaluator can get a full picture of your condition. They might want to talk to your family, spouse, or friends to help them understand the severity of your condition.

    The NHS has a waiting list for ADHD evaluations and the wait can be long. You can expedite the process by telling your GP the symptoms you're experiencing. Your GP should be attentive to your concerns and they'll probably refer you for an evaluation at the local mental health clinic.

    Your evaluator could also conduct cognitive tests to assess how you perform in different activities. They will also look for underlying conditions like thyroid disorders or seizures that can cause symptoms that are similar to ADHD. They will also perform an evaluation of the psychological state and screen for mood disorders, such as anxiety or depression.

    The evaluator can give you suggestions on how to manage ADHD and treat any symptoms that you might experience. They will also explain the various options for medication available to you. If the evaluator doesn't believe you have ADHD, they will discuss the reasons. They might suggest a different diagnosis to better describe your symptoms.

    Your psychiatrist will look into the causes of your symptoms and how they impact your daily activities. This will allow them to diagnose your condition accurately and offer suggestions for treatment. They might suggest psychotherapy in order to improve your ability to cope and assist you in coping with the symptoms of ADHD.     If you are diagnosed with ADHD, a mental health professional will review your options for treatment. The majority of medications are prescribed for adults suffering from ADHD to help improve concentration and decrease impulse-driven behaviors. There are two kinds of drugs that are used to treat ADHD - stimulants and non-stimulants. Based on your specific symptoms your doctor will prescribe the most appropriate medication for you.

    Psychological therapy for adults with ADHD is another option that is extremely efficient. A Therapist will help you learn you techniques that can be applied in your daily routine. They will also discuss any other issues that are related to ADHD such as depression or insomnia.

    Psychiatry UK has agreements with NHS England to offer Adult ADHD assessments under the Right to Choose pathway. This means that you will be assessed and prescribed medication by a GMC licensed psychiatrist, without needing to be recommended by your GP. This can include a 45 to 90 minute consultation with a psychiatrist, and medication adjustment sessions until you reach an appropriate dosage.
